Congressional Medal of Honor winner Henry E. Erwin speaking into a microphone, probably during a radio broadcast from Northington Hospital in Tuscaloosa, Alabama.

Erwin, a staff sergeant in the U.S. Army Air Corps, saved the crew of the bomber, "The City of Los Angeles, " by throwing a burning phosphoresce smoke bomb out a window of the plane.
